IRONMAN athletes excited to experience Jacksonville in a new way

The big day finally arrived as nearly 2,000 athletes from 39 countries gathered in Jacksonville Saturday morning for the city’s first-ever IRONMAN race.

The grueling, multi-stage triathlon kicked off at 7:30 a.m. with competitors diving into the St. Johns River for a 2.4-mile swim. After conquering the waters, athletes transitioned at Memorial Park to pick up their bicycles and embark on a 112-mile trek across the region, which will be followed by a final 26.2-mile marathon.

For many participants, the event offers a unique opportunity to experience the River City like never before…
